This review is from: Reinforced Concrete: Mechanics and Design (4th Edition) (Civil Engineering and Engineering Mechanics) (Hardcover)
This book was already one of the best concrete design texts and is even better with the addition of the new co-author James Wight, who adds valuable information on the design of concrete structures to resist seismic forces. There are a few minor errors in the examples that still exist from the 3rd edition, but they are minor and the examples are detailed enough that the corrections are usually forthcoming. I recently finished a MS in Structural Engineering focusing on concrete design and this book (3rd edition) was one of the 2 or 3 that I found myself referring to most often.

This review is from: Reinforced Concrete: Mechanics and Design (3rd Edition) (Paperback)
As a student, this book proved to be a vital supplement to lecture topics concerning both the design and analysis of reinforced concrete. I would recommend having at least some understanding of structual mechanics and concrete material properties and behavior before buying this text though. It can be best used by upperclassmen undergrads and by professionals who need to brush up on basic concrete design skills. Covers analysis and design of beams with tension and compression steel, transverse reinforcement design, deflections, torsion, one-way and two-way slabs, continuous beams and more. It is HIGHLY recommended that you supplement this book with the current ACI building code for concrete.

This review is from: Reinforced Concrete: Mechanics and Design (5th Edition) (Hardcover)
Prof. J. K. Wight, who was the Chairman of the committee, which revised the current ACI 318 code has joined with professor J.G. MacGregor (who also is a past President of ACI and chaired several ACI & Canadian code committees) in writing the fifth edition of this standard, well established and popular text book. Their experience is distilled in this well written book, which covers both theoretical as well as practical aspects of reinforced concrete structures. The ACI code clauses are well explained with examples. Though the book a bit expensive, it contains 1112 pages of useful information which includes several figures, tables, photos, charts and several worked out examples. A few examples are also in SI units and equations are presented in SI units also throughout this book.
Hope in future editions the authors will include a CD containing some spreadsheets for the design of various elements. I would recommend this book to any one interested in reinforced concrete design.

This review is from: Reinforced Concrete: Mechanics and Design (5th Edition) (Hardcover)
This is probably the best textbook for reinforced concrete design in the market, especially for the two to three semester sequences of reinforced concrete courses that are taught at universities. It provides many in-depth examples and clearly explains all procedures in a very concise manner, making the textbook very readable. The authors also spent a lot of time discussing the MECHANICS of reinforced concrete, which is something that many other textbooks do not thoroughly cover. I would highly recommend this textbook to any student in Structural Engineering. It is also serves as an excellent reference for practicing structural engineers.
